Between Nigeria and Ghana By Ugoo Anieto Posted: November 26, 2012 - 20:57 By Ugoo Anieto 1) 1970s = Ghana was in a severe political and economic dilemma while Nigeria was a thriving economy and the Nigerian Naira had a greater value over the US Dollar. 2) 1979 = Flight Lieutenant Jerry Rawlings led a revolution killing military and political leaders in Ghana and organized “a house cleaning exercise” aimed at recovering stolen monies from public servants. 3) 1981 = Flight Lieutenant Jerry Rawlings took over the government of Ghana from the inept Dr. Hilla Limann. 4) 1980s = Millions of Ghanaians “invaded” Nigeria in search of economic reprieve and political stability. The Ghanaian dream of the late 70s and early 80s was to emigrate to oil rich Nigeria. 5) 1980s = Jerry Rawlings was still busy cleaning WITHOUT THE HELP OF MARABOUTS, IMAMS, MEN OF GOD etc while Ghanaians in Nigeria served us as artisans and guess what? They were skilled in everything they did… They were street tailors, house servants, shoemakers, day laborers and all types of jobs that did not require a college education. 6) 1985 = Anti-Ghanaian resentment was already growing in Nigeria and the Nigerian government officially expelled Ghanaians from Nigeria. The popular Nigerian BAG called “Ghana must go” was popular amongst arriving Ghanaian immigrants of 1983 and amongst expelled Ghanaians of 1985 and beyond. (7) 1990s = Ghana had achieved great stability in all sectors and the remnants of Ghanaians in Nigeria were departing voluntarily. ( ![]() (9) 2011 = Nigerians spent 160 billion Naira (US$1 billion) on education alone in Ghana. Tourism and business expenditures run into the billions of dollars from Nigeria. (10) 2012 = Anti- Nigerian sentiment has grown out of proportion in Ghana prompting the Ghanaian government to set new rules of business which is that a foreigner has to deposit US$300,000 with the government before starting any business in Ghana. This was targeted at invading Nigerians 11) 2012 = Ghana has been deporting Nigerians it deem a threat to its national security and the anti-Nigerian sentiment has come to stay. Ghanaians no longer standing before us with their hands at their backs but rather they sit down at the negotiating table and tell us what they want from us. They no longer live in shanties in Nigeria, rather they live in well built houses in their country. They do not go to our schools but we go to their schools from kindergarten through university. They are no longer roadside artisans in Nigeria, they have upgraded to skilled contractors.
